Output 09bfa18a79c730376d839fcbba5271d994fd99024a7344c875bcf1ce7dea32e7:5

value
658683400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4985bc4411adc82c7c80bc58b31e47b164104d23 OP_EQUAL
address
38PmTeU9JABPmaaTxmwofxdeGZCaZMFbun
transaction
09bfa18a79c730376d839fcbba5271d994fd99024a7344c875bcf1ce7dea32e7
spent
true